Description:

Authorities are likely to treat the ~200GB Tsifrotekh leak of GAS Vybory 2.0 files as a political-security threat, opening criminal cases, blocking media, or pressuring journalists/IT staff. In parallel, the attackers or researchers are likely to publish additional technical tranches or a proof-of-concept exploit during the Duma vote window.

Seldon's Analysis:

I merged the political crackdown forecast (idx 14, 0.74) with the cyber follow-on-leak forecast (idx 11, 0.67) as they are two sides of the same event. Skeptic rated both strongly (risk 84 and 73), noting Russian elections routinely trigger coercive information control — the CEC already framed the breach as an attempted 'discreditation.' The historical cycle (information_control + regime_dynamics pillars) is robust: managed elections plus a security-framed breach reliably produce repression of discussion rather than remediation. The compound framing lowers the joint probability slightly versus the crackdown alone, but both components have high independent base rates. I set 0.76, near the crackdown's standalone figure, weighting the well-precedented crackdown more heavily than the somewhat less certain second leak tranche.
